Installation/Set-Up Challenges for Phosphate Pumps

Installation or setup challenges when using Phosphate Pumps may include:

  1. Chemical Compatibility: Phosphate pumps need to be compatible with the specific chemicals being pumped. Ensure that the materials of construction of the pump are suitable for handling phosphates without corrosion or degradation.

  2. Proper Sealing: Phosphate pumps may require proper sealing to prevent leakage or contamination. Make sure that the seals and gaskets are correctly installed and functioning effectively.

  3. Priming: Ensuring proper priming of the pump is important for efficient operation. Phosphate pumps may require priming to remove air pockets and ensure a continuous flow.

  4. Suction and Discharge Configuration: Proper orientation of the suction and discharge lines is crucial for optimal performance. Ensure that the pump is installed with the correct orientation to prevent air entrapment or cavitation.

  5. Maintenance: Regular maintenance is essential to keep phosphate pumps running smoothly and prevent issues. Follow manufacturer guidelines for maintenance schedules and procedures.

  6. Piping Design: Adequate piping design is essential to avoid pressure drops, backflow, or other issues that can affect the pump's performance. Ensure that the piping system is correctly sized and designed for the pump's requirements.

  7. Electrical Connections: If using an electric phosphate pump, ensure that the electrical connections are properly installed and grounded to prevent electrical hazards.
